How many subsets does the set {c,o,v,i,d} have?
3241004551 [841]
<h3>Answer:  32</h3>

Explanation:

If a set has n items inside it, then there will be 2^n different subsets. This includes the original set itself (since any set is a subset of itself).

Here we have n = 5 items in the given set, so there are 2^5 = 32 different subsets.

For more information, I recommend looking up the term "power set".
